Get ready for an exciting poker extravaganza as the WSOP Online 2025 kicks off on GGPoker from August 17 to September 30, 2025. This online series promises a thrilling poker experience with 33 official WSOP Gold Bracelet tournaments and hundreds of side events.

Key Features of WSOP Online 2025

The WSOP Online 2025 offers a wide range of buy-ins, from affordable $300 to high-stakes $25,000 tournaments. The series boasts nine multi-day tournaments with guarantees ranging from $1 million to a staggering $25 million, totalling a guaranteed prize pool of $63 million.

Six Omaha events are included in the series, providing variety for players. Winners will also receive a Super Pass worth $30,000, granting them entry into the WSOP Paradise $65 million GTD Main Event in December at The Bahamas.

Special Promotions and Satellite Qualifiers

GGPoker is launching $5 million in special promotions for players. The series will feature a $3,000,000 Continental Flipouts prize pool and CRanking Freerolls with a $1,000,000 total prize pool for players from different countries in bracelet events.

There are multi-tiered satellite qualifiers for all events, offering players a path to enter the main tournaments through cheaper starting flights. Daily side tournaments exceed 50 in number during the series, ensuring constant poker action.

The WSOP Online 2025 series comes on the heels of the live WSOP 2025 summer series, which took place from May 27 to July 16 with 100 live bracelet events in Las Vegas. This online series complements the live festival, extending the opportunity for players globally to compete for prestigious WSOP bracelet titles remotely.

Michael Mizrachi, known as The Grinder, made history by winning both the WSOP Main Event and the PPC in the same year. His victory in the Main Event solidified his status as one of the greatest players of all time. Just 19 days prior to his Main Event win, Mizrachi won the $50,000 Poker Players Championship (PPC) for the fourth time.

In the heads-up of the Main Event, Mizrachi outplayed investment banker John Vasnok, making a flush with his favorite card - the four of diamonds. His historic run began on June 29 with his fourth victory in the PPC. Mizrachi took home the top prize of $10 million.
